Raikkonen ‘surprised' by Ferrari's Friday pace
Kimi Raikkonen was 'surprised' by the form Scuderia Ferrari showed during Friday Practice for the Malaysian Grand Prix. The Finn driver has revealed his Ferrari team had a 'messy' Friday in Malaysia; the Ferrari driver finished second practice in fourth place, and 0.8 seconds adrift of Hamilton. Raikkonen believes overnight gains can be made by Ferrari despite finishing the day in third and fourth positions, with just class Mercedes ahead of the Ferrari cars. 'We didn't have a good feeling all day and I'm sure we can regroup tomorrow,' Raikkonen is quoted on Autosport. 'I'm surprised how decent the lap times were when the feeling was far from what I want.
